Cream Cheese Caramel Apple Dip

Cream Cheese Caramel Apple Dip is a quick, no-bake dessert featuring creamy cheese, rich caramel, and fresh apple slices — perfect for fall gatherings and holiday parties.

Ingredients

Scale
  • 8 oz (225 g) c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up (120 ml) caramel sauce (store-bought or homemade)
  • 1/4 cup crushed toffee bits or chopped pecans
  • 45 medium apples, sliced (Granny Smith, Honeycrisp, or Fuji)
  • 1 tsp vanilla extract (optional)
  • 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on (optional)

Instructions

  1. Place softened cream cheese in a medium bowl and beat until smooth and fluffy. Add vanilla extract or cinnamon if desired.
  2. Spread the cream cheese evenly on the bottom of a shallow serving dish.
  3. Pour caramel sauce over the cream cheese layer, spreading it evenly.
  4. Sprinkle crushed toffee, chopped pecans, or other toppings over the caramel.
  5. Arrange sliced apples around the dip for serving. To prevent browning, toss apple slices in lemon juice.

Notes

  • For a salted caramel version, replace regular caramel with salted caramel sauce.
  • Mix creamy peanut butter into the cream cheese for a nutty twist.
  • Assemble the cream cheese layer ahead of time, but add caramel and toppings just before serving.
  • Store leftovers covered in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
